Setbacks for SpaceX: Starship Test Explosion
SpaceX, the aerospace company founded by Elon Musk, faces significant challenges as its Starship spacecraft exploded during a routine test in Texas. This incident marks the third failure for the Starship program, following several previous explosions in its testing phase.
The explosion occurred while preparations were underway for the spacecraft's tenth flight test. Fortunately, no injuries were reported, and the surrounding community remains safe.
Despite these setbacks, SpaceX continues to embrace a 'fail fast, learn fast' philosophy, which may mitigate the impact on Musk's ambitious plans for Mars exploration. The company has secured substantial contracts with NASA, valued at four billion dollars, to transport astronauts to the moon, demonstrating continued confidence in its capabilities.
While the recent explosion is a notable setback, it is part of a broader testing process that aims to refine and improve the technology necessary for future space missions.
